Wingra Technologies releases new e-mail-message migration software
Online Stock Market Trading By WTN News • 06/30/04 MADISON Wingra Technologies announced Tuesday its release of GroupWise Migrator for Exchange Version 2.2, a set of software tools that automates the migration of server and desktop data from Novell GroupWise to Microsoft Exchange.
Earlier versions of GroupWise Migrator for Exchange could convert mail, archives, personal address books, frequent contacts and personal distribution lists from GroupWise to Exchange. The new version adds the ability to migrate large GroupWise archives directly to Microsoft Outlook 2003 and automatically creates mailboxes and sets mailbox forwarding.
Organizations using the latest release can now migrate up to 20 gigabytes of GroupWise archives per .pst file to Outlook 2003, simplifying both the administrator and end-user migration process since the entire archive can be converted in one batch. Previously, archives had to be divided into numerous smaller files.
The new release is also equipped with an administrator bulk-migration tool that automatically creates Exchange mailboxes and sets appropriate mail forwarding as individuals are migrated. This assures the avoidance of mail looping and takes the burden off administrators to manually manage forwarding between GroupWise and Exchange.
In addition, Wingras GroupWise Migrator for Exchange includes a pre-migration system scanning tool and intelligent error analyzer that advises administrators on resolution techniques when errors occur.
The new release of GroupWise Migrator for Exchange will not only help enterprises move information with high accuracy but also significantly smooth out the entire migration process, and lower the burden on administrators responsible for the project, said Steven Entine, chief information officer, Wingra Technologies.
Wingras GroupWise Migrator for Exchange, originally released June 2003, has been used to migrate over 350,000 mailboxes in large and small enterprises worldwide including: Journal Broadcast Group, Agriculture and Agri-Food Canada, City of New York, U.S Department of Agriculture and Cleveland Clinic.
Wingra Technologies, based in Madison, is a provider of messaging integration and migration solutions.
